Postmortem timeline — Bramjet broker upgrade, entry 6

03:12 — Upgrade from Bramjet 4.x to 5.0 on the Kestwick cluster. Consumers reconnected; producers did not.

03:19 — Root cause: 5.0 drops the legacy handshake flag. Not in upgrade notes.

03:31 — Patched producer config, redeployed, lag cleared by 03:44.

Future maintainers: always grep producer configs for legacy flags before broker majors. The fixed deployment is identified by the token below.

pipeline stamp: htk31_3c6b63a1fd55b8745625d3b6ce9c5fc

## Runbook: Template rendering latency — Marrowfield Pages

If render times for Marrowfield Pages exceed 400 ms at p95, first check the partial cache hit rate; anything under 70% indicates a cache-key drift after deploy. Flush the partial cache shard-by-shard rather than globally to avoid a thundering herd. For this week's sync, the deploy under discussion carries the build token below.

build token for kahap-kagef: htk21_72c3f5c849032e1954b31

Handover: Undo/redo in Sketchwell

For new folks: undo/redo uses a command stack, not state snapshots — every canvas mutation must register an inverse op or history corrupts silently. Tomas left tests in the history suite; run them before touching the stack. Depth limits and coalescing windows aren't hardcoded. The editor loads them from the following configuration values.

settings of yajof-yajog:
wenix:
  log_level: info
  metrics_host: metrics.wenix.lumiclabs.internal
  pin: 4766
  pool_size: 8

# Contract Transport — Signed Originals

Scope: movement of wet-ink contracts between the Varnholt and Pellmere offices.

- Use tamper-evident pouches only. Log seal numbers before dispatch.
- One pouch per contract bundle. No mixed loads.
- Driver confirms recipient name against the manifest at destination.
- Never leave pouches unattended in the vehicle.

For next week's Brightlaw agreement run, the courier hand-over instruction is set out directly below.

drop instructions, hahip-badug: the quenox ralath courier leaves the kaseth fraiel rusiel tameth belys istdor ralion giliel ledger at gate 7830 under passcode 165413